Turbo Problems!

Featured Replies

So after a lot of wondering "Where is all this oil coming from", and a few wrong suggestions, I've now twigged on that the turbo in my car is throwing oil into the intercooler airflow pipes, which then leaks out all over the engine, creating bad smells, and just generally costing me money. So the turbo is done, IMO. But what can I do? There doesn't seem to be such a thing as a "new" turbo for them anymore, just used ones, which is fine, but how can I tell if the turbo I'm buying isn't just as bad as the one I already have?

Reconditioned - Would it be possible to send the turbo off and have it done up? Judging by the amount of oil it's throwing out, I'd reckon it's not far off blowing up altogether. Is it past the point of salvage?



I'd say re-conditioned would be the way to go, sure there's places who take your old turbo off you as part of the deal?
